Splinter cell is tough and fun!13909

johnfoo2 from traverse city, MI USA says (28/Dec/2002):
  this game would be a excellent edition to anyone that is smart and can figure out puzzles and challanges. It was a very well put together game with no glitches when i played and demanded a lot of thought. It lacked the gunfire and killing some people like and are looking for in a game but that is not the concept with Splinter Cell, in Splinter Cell u have to use stealth more than anything else and that is one of the reasons i like it. Their is plenty of gadgets to use such as the sticky camera which is a miniature camera which can be shot into a wall with a multipurpose launcher called a SC-20k. their are plenty others like the optic cable which is a flexible camera which can be slipped under doors to see what is on the other side. you can also distract opponents away from you with pop cans and glass bottles. the basic plan of this game is that you are sam fisher a third echelon field operative (which is like a spy for the CIA) and you most go on all sorts of missions to behold the peace in the world. i gave this game a 9 out of 10 because you run out of ammo too much on some missions and the camera angles are troublesome in tight spaces.

A nearly perfect gaming experience.13689

Alex James from New York, USA & London, England says (27/Dec/2002):
  I bought this game three days ago, on Christmas Eve, and I've just completed it - WOW. This game rocks, it really does. The levels aren't really that much bigger than a lot of other large modern games, but some clever design has made this game feel HUGE! The graphics, the movements, the interaction with your environment all come together to make this the most realistic and compelling experience of this gamers life. There were one or two annoying little things about the control interface for me though. For example, when climbing a ladder, it is sometimes a bit hit-and-miss when jumping off to get hold an adjacent ledge or wall - when you miss and drop you often alert a guard. Also, when double jumping off a wall, it is nearly impossible to predict which direction you will jump off it!. That said, this game raises the bar and sets a new standard for every stealth/shooter to follow. Every detail of this game is fantastic - there's a little news flash segment on one of the news cut-screens that flags up a Rayman movie (same developers as Splinter Cell) and another that says "Caulkin (of Home Alone fame) tipped for Oscar?". All of this is combined with a truly hard difficultly setting that requires careful planning, even on the Normal setting, and the final product is one of the most tense, exciting, excruciating, boring, thrilling and rewarding experiences you can have outside of a real-life mission. Buy it, try it, love it...
